Page-turning device and document camera system
A page-turning device for turning a page of an opened book, page-turning device including an adhesive part which adheres to the page of the book; an arm part with the adhesive part provided on a top end, the arm part making the adhesive part go to and fro between a departure position and a destination position such that the adhesive part adheres to the page at the departure position and separates from the page at the destination position; and a drive unit which rotates the adhesive part in relation to the arm part. The drive unit rotates the adhesive part before the adhesive part reaches the destination position so that an adhering portion of the adhesive part is changed, and stops rotation of the adhesive part when the adhesive part adheres to the page.

Image reading apparatus for bound media
An image reading apparatus for bound media includes a placement table, on which a bound medium is placed, a first arm that is opposite to a bound portion of the bound medium, a second arm, a lifting unit that lifts up a turned medium of the bound medium, a second arm moving mechanism that moves the second arm, so that the turned medium lifted by the lifting unit is sandwiched between the first arm and the second arm, an arm moving mechanism that moves the first arm and the second arm, so that the turned medium turns over, a first imaging unit that performs imaging of a side of the turned medium opposite to the first arm, and a second imaging unit that performs imaging of the a side of the turned medium opposite to the second arm.

DEVICE, METHOD, AND STORAGE MEDIUM FOR SUPPORTING IMAGING WORK
A user is allowed to set contents of imaging work for digitization of a book using a page turning device to turn over each page of the book in a spread state from an original position to a destination position and settings of the imaging work are stored in advance. When a user commands initiation of the imaging work, the stored settings are confirmed and an imaging operation screen to present, to the user, guidance information related to an imaging procedure corresponding to the settings is separately displayed.
APPARATUS FOR CONTROLLING PAGE TURNING, METHOD FOR SAME AND STORAGE MEDIUM
The book page turning operation of an automatic page turning apparatus is controlled by a tablet. Every time the automatic page turning apparatus completes a page turning operation, the tablet photographs the page and stores its image. During this processing, the tablet stops the series of page turning operations of the automatic page turning apparatus every time a sequential page-turning count m reaches a preset interruption page count M. Then, the tablet restarts the series of page turning operations in response to a photographing restart instruction from the user. As a result of this configuration, the user is freed from an operation of stopping a page turning operation during image photographing.
PAGE-LIFTING REDUCTION DEVICE, PAGE-TURNING APPARATUS, AND METHOD OF TURNING PAGE
A page-turning apparatus includes a page-lifting reduction device for reducing lifting of each of pages P of a book B at an original position. The page-lifting reduction device includes a page fixing unit to push the pages P at the original position, and an adjusting unit to adjust the position of the page fixing unit in a thickness direction of the book B depending on a thickness of the book B. The page fixing unit includes a page handling portion to handle the pages P in an overlapped state while the pages P are being pushed at the original position. The page-lifting reduction device prevents the pages from being turned in an overlapped state at once.

Hands Free Music Sheet Turner
The Hands Free Music Sheet Turner will allow a musician to flip a page of music by means of a mechanical foot pedal. Thus removing the need for having to flip the sheets with his/her hand and allowing the flow of music to be uninterrupted.
